Originally Posted by Brettus
I was leaning toward insufficient (stock) oil pressures as the wear looks similar to high mileage NA engines.
Running a heavier lubricating oil without increasing the oil pressure bypass limits, will cause a reduction in oil flow (compared to stock). Flow increases directly with rpm until the bypass opens, and from then on is constant. Since increasing the viscosity increases the oil pressure at a given rpm, it results in the stock bypass opening at a lower rpm, giving lower flow than stock above that rpm.

The Mazmart/RX-7 mod allows the volume to increase with rpm pretty much all the way to redline.

that's all fine & dandy, until you get into the discussion of what the issue is; too little flow or too little viscosity?

further, even if you have extra flow do you really know where it's going? It doesn't necessarily mean it's flowing more everywhere.

the subject is more complex than the typical forum member seems to realize, comparatively speaking a 2-rotor engine doesn't have that many bearings to keep afloat

Shady says those exhaust ports were opened up a bit much. We are experimenting with opening the inside a bit more and smoothing that out and leaving the overall size relatively stock.

Anyways I've seen that same wear pattern on the bearings in 4 renesis engines now.

I am sold, factory balancing is not up to par. There is a good chance this is whats been causing engine failures when all seals are intact. Could be a good amount of factors involved though.

As these engines start dropping out of warranty more and more we will start seeing companies and shops jumping in with theories and solutions. Should get interesting here in a few years.

Originally Posted by shadycrew31
Interesting, were those assemblies all balanced at a facility or just weight matched from the factory?
its a mix, most were probably factory assemblies, some are rebuilds, some are just stat gears in a box of stat gears.... we've got lots and lots of torn down engines @ the man cave.

the pic is from the competition prep book from 1979, the Renesis actually has all of the comp specs already, except the oil pressure, but you see that they took steps to keep the rear of the rear main from wearing 34 years ago....
